hey

 

I adore my speckeldy we got her at twelve weeks and she never seems to have grown up. She still meeps like a baby when you pick her up and has the softest feathers. she gets a bit parnoid because everyone ends up snugging her up into their neck and the other chickens bury their heads in her feathers in the winter. I really would recomend speckledys and i am now wondering if other speckaldies have really soft feathers or if i just got lucky :)
